modprobe nbd max_part=63
qemu-nbd –connect=/dev/nbd0 vm-200-disk-1.qcow2    „kommt hier eine Fehlermeldung, dann qemu-nbd –disconnect /dev/nbd0

mount /dev/nbd0p1 /mnt
ls /mnt
apachelink.sh backups bacula-restore bin boot dev etc folder home initrd.img initrd.img.old lib lib64 lost+found media mnt opt proc root run sbin selinux srv sys tmp usr var vmlinuz

umount /mnt/ # Ordner unmounten
qemu-nbd --disconnect /dev/nbd0 # Device trennen

/dev/nbd0 disconnected

ls /mnt/

 

Nun möchte man eventuell das qcow2 auf eine externe Festplatte schreiben

dd if=/dev/nbd0 of=/dev/sdc1 bs=1M status=progress

mkdir /mnt/disk

mount /dev/sdc1 /mnt/disk/

ls /mnt/disk/
apachelink.sh  bacula-restore  boot  etc     home        initrd.img.old  lib64       media  opt   root  sbin     srv  tmp  var      vmlinuz.old
backups        bin             dev   folder  initrd.img  lib             lost+found  mnt    proc  run   selinux  sys  usr  vmlinuz  web

umount /mnt/disk

 dd if=/dev/nbd0p1 of=/dev/sdc bs=1M

TEST!
modprobe nbd max_part=63
qemu-nbd -c /dev/nbd0 /mnt/oldstorage/images/100/vm-100-disk-1.qcow2
dd if=/dev/nbd0 of=/dev/zvol/rpool/data/vm-100-disk-1 bs=1M

Mounten eines qcow2 Images / Proxmox 4.4 ZFS

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ind markiert *